Tensions in teams rarely appear overnight.

They grow when certain behaviours remain unspoken, are avoided, or gradually become normal because they are not addressed.

Conversations get postponed.

Boundaries and expectations are left unstated.

High performers are not held accountable.

 

Tension lingers beneath a layer of professional politeness.

 

Nothing seems serious enough to intervene.

 

But over time, these patterns become part of how the team functions.

What teams need from leaders

Most leaders focus heavily on strategy, processes, performance, and results.

Far less attention is paid to the behavioural dynamics that determine whether those efforts actually succeed.

The way leaders communicate, respond to tension, set expectations, address underperformance, and handle resistance influences how people behave within a team.

Over time, this affects collaboration, decision-making, ownership, trust, and the execution of strategy.

Teams need leaders who understand the impact their behaviour has on the people around them.
